Transaction 68418e4e0387ff30c50effa9e0f4c7583be18ab747af846c21e7dc40ab49ce87
1 Input
1 Output
-
68418e4e0387ff30c50effa9e0f4c7583be18ab747af846c21e7dc40ab49ce87:0
- value
- 27894182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8393ac387b28f3e49119cb2f1eaafd37a204e1e9 OP_EQUAL
- address
- 3DgjM9xFdUo9fzfvm91CKRF9MRyyqMuqwH